A hugin-2010.2.0_rc1 (release candidate 1) tarball is available here:
https://sourceforge.net/projects/hugin/files/hugin-2010.2_beta/
This is a release candidate, i.e. The final release may be identical.
More information about this release can be found in the full ChangeLog below
and the final release notes:
http://hugin.sourceforge.net/releases/2010.2.0/
Summary of changes since 2010.2.0_beta2:
* Updated Japanese, Italian, German, Simplified Chinese translations.
* Undo and Redo (Ctrl+Z/Ctrl+Y) now work in the Preview windows.
* Optimize tab presets now properly select anchor yaw and pitch for
optimisation in XYZ mosaic Translation options.
* Fix an overflow bug in celeste
* Fix crash when trying to draw control points on the fast preview.
* Fixes issue that HFOV is not shown if crop factor could not calculated from
EXIF.
* Minor bugfix, manual/help, authors, documentation updates.
libpano13-2.9.17 is required, this was released on 10 September 2010.
See README, ChangeLog and INSTALL_cmake for more information.

Hello,
hugin-data contains the architecture independent data, this way we
only need to keep these 8.8 MB once on the mirrors instead of 15
times (There are binary packages for 15 architectures.) hugin-tools
only includes the tools that run without X11.

I just come over a crash with following steps to reproduce:
1. create a new panorama with and set the projection to general panini
2. try to start a new panorama
I'll try to debug it tomorrow, I'm too much sleepy right now.
Confirmed, this is very easy to reproduce, you don't even need to
load any photos:
1. Start Hugin.
2. Change the projection in the Stitcher tab.
3. Click on the New project button.
The only projections that are a problem are: Albers equal area
conic, Biplane, Triplane and Panini General - i.e. only the
projections that have extended attributes, all the other projections
are fine.
This needs to be fixed, but I don't think it is important enough
that we need another 2010.2.0 release candidate, you can't lose any
work with this bug.
